Wizkid’s ‘Kese’ Sets Spotify Streaming Records

Nigerian music icon Ayodeji Balogun, popularly known as Wizkid, has shattered multiple streaming records with his latest single, Kese (Dance).  

The track, released ahead of his upcoming album Morayo, amassed 1.57 million streams on Spotify Nigeria in its first day, surpassing the previous record of 1.016 million streams held by his collaboration with Brent Faiyaz on Piece Of My Heart.

On a global scale, Kese also set a new benchmark as the most streamed African song on Spotify in its opening day, garnering 2.753 million streams.

The single serves as a lead track from Wizkid’s forthcoming album, Morayo, dedicated to his late mother, Mrs. Morayo Jane Balogun. The album is set for release later this month and is already generating significant anticipation within the music industry.
